Vue每次请求PHP时PHPSESSID不断变化的原因
在Vue和PHP Slim框架结合开发中,如果后端请求的PHPSESSID每次都不同,导致前台无法获取到有效会话,造成无法使用会话信息。
根据问题描述,这个问题可能是由于前端使用微信开发,而微信小程序和公众号不支持会话(session)导致的。
微信使用自己的一套认证和授权机制,它与PHP中的会话机制不兼容。因此,当Vue应用通过微信环境向PHP后端发送请求时,会生成新的微信会话ID,导致PHPSESSID每次都不同。
解决方案是:
Lithe 上的 PHP 会话管理:从基础配置到高级使用
ThinkPHP6消息队列:排查返回异常&消费失败终极指南
ThinkPHP6中使用 `think\\Collection::value()` 方法报错该如何解决?
PHP MQTT连接失败:setUsername()方法未定义,如何解决?
PHP中如何用匿名函数实现闭包并返回指定字符串?
PHP 框架的演变:拥抱弹性与可扩展性
网易云音乐怎么设置禁用流量 网易云音乐设置禁用流量方法
GORM关联模型字段:指针类型和值类型在预加载时的区别是什么?
微信视频号怎么私信给对方?私信给对方他能看到吗?
SQL 联表查询中如何去除重复字段?
PHP框架如何使用 PHPStorm
WallpaperEngine官网网址一览
手机版
返回顶部